Hotel-record inspection law tossed out by U.S. Supreme Court

June 22, 2015

A divided U.S. Supreme Court threw out a Los Angeles ordinance that lets police inspect hotel registries without first getting a judge’s permission. Similar laws are in place in Indianapolis, Atlanta, Detroit, Seattle, St. Louis and Cincinnati.

REVIEW: High-quality art is at the heart of 21c Museum Hotel

April 24, 2015

What should we expect if plans go through for the conversion and expansion of the former city hall and state museum into a 21c Museum Hotel? Judging from a recent trip to the flagship 21c in Louisville, the answer is: an expansive venue housing a mind-expanding array of 21st century work. Also, an anchor for the downtown art scene. Plus, a top-tier (and free) tourist attraction.
